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Twickenham to Whimple start from as little as £14.60

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Twickenham to Whimple start from £55.10 one way, or £67.70 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Twickenham to Whimple are available for £73.20 one way, or £76.30 return

Split ticketing means that instead of purchasing one rail ticket for your journey we automatically find and help you book two or more tickets instead, covering exactly the same journey. We call it our FairSplit.

Everything you need to know about Twickenham Station

Discover Twickenham Train Station

Twickenham Train Station is a bustling hub situated in the London Borough of Richmond upon Thames. Known for its proximity to the famous Twickenham Stadium, this station plays a vital role in connecting residents and visitors to various destinations across the UK. Whether you're heading to a rugby match or planning a day out in London, Twickenham Station is your gateway to seamless travel.

Facilities and Amenities

Upon arriving at Twickenham Station, you'll find a range of facilities designed to make your journey comfortable and convenient. The station boasts a well-equipped ticket office open from 06:40 to 20:20 on weekdays and Saturdays, and from 07:40 to 19:10 on Sundays. Additionally, ticket machines are available for easy purchase and collection. For those with accessibility needs, the station provides step-free access, ramps for train boarding, accessible toilets, and ticket machines that accommodate Disabled Persons Railcard discounts.

While there is no waiting room, commuters can enjoy seating areas and refreshment facilities. The presence of an induction loop ensures assistance for passengers with hearing impairments. Though luggage storage isn't available, CCTV coverage offers a sense of security.

Onward Travel Options

Twickenham Station is well-connected to public transport networks, making onward travel a breeze. For bus services, you can catch buses towards Richmond and Strawberry Hill from the London Road Bus Stop C, and towards Hounslow from Whitton Road. In addition, there's a Rail Replacement Service operational during service disruptions. Seeking convenience? Download transport information from the National Rail website.

Popular Routes from Twickenham

Planning a trip from Twickenham Station? Popular rail routes include those to vibrant destinations like London Waterloo, Vauxhall, and Clapham Junction. The station also offers links to Richmond, Kingston, and even further afield to spots like Reading and Barnes.

Cyclists are in luck at Twickenham Station with 78 bicycle storage spaces available, featuring compounds and racks that are sheltered and monitored by CCTV for peace of mind. However, do note that cycle hire facilities are not yet available.

Additional Travel Information

If you're driving to the station, there are 14 parking spaces, including four designated accessible spots. Parking is available at a daily rate of £9.20, with lower charges on weekends and bank holidays. Blue Badge holders can benefit from complimentary parking by registering via the South Western Railway website.

Wi-Fi hotspots keep you connected, while ATMs located within the station make cash withdrawals easy. Although there are no payphones or currency exchange services, the availability of shopping and food outlets means you won't go hungry while you wait for your train.

Everything you need to know about Whimple Station

Welcome to Whimple Train Station

Nestled in the serene Devon countryside, Whimple train station serves as a quaint link in the South Western Railway network. Conveniently positioned between major stations, it offers an inviting gateway to destinations near and far. Whether you're a local commuter or a traveler exploring the lush landscapes of Devon, Whimple station is equipped to facilitate your journey. From here, you can connect to popular places like Exeter, London Waterloo, and even further beyond to bustling urban hubs. Let's explore what this modest yet essential station has to offer.

Facilities and Amenities

At Whimple station, modern conveniences blend with rustic charm. Although there's no ticket office, you can purchase and collect tickets with ease using the available ticket machines, which cater to accessibility needs, including discounts for Disabled Persons Railcard holders. Despite the absence of staff help on-site, assistance is just a phone call away with a dedicated customer service line. Step-free access ensures convenience for all passengers, making it uncomplicated to maneuver throughout the station. CCTV keeps an eye on the goings-on, ensuring a safe environment for travelers.

Onward Travel Options

While Whimple may not boast an array of luxurious services, it compensates with solid transport connections. If your train journey faces disruptions, the rail replacement service is at your disposal in the station's forecourt. Moreover, those looking for bus services can plan their continued travel using information provided at the station, with printable journey plans available here. Although the parking facilities are modest, with just 15 spaces, they are free, and blue badge holders have a complimentary registration option to ensure ease of access.
